1. What are the major components of a forklift?

The major components of a forklift include:

  • Mast
  • Carriage
  • Forks
  • Hydraulic system
  • Powertrain
  • Electrical system
  • Safety features

2. What are the different types of forklifts?

The different types of forklifts include:

  • Sit-down forklifts
  • Stand-up forklifts
  • Rough terrain forklifts
  • Electric forklifts
  • Internal combustion forklifts
  • Narrow aisle forklifts

3. What are the safety precautions that must be taken when operating a forklift?

The safety precautions that must be taken when operating a forklift include:

  • Always wear a seatbelt
  • Be aware of your surroundings
  • Never exceed the rated capacity of the forklift
  • Never operate a forklift under the influence of drugs or alcohol
  • Be aware of overhead hazards

4. What are the signs and symptoms of a failing forklift battery?

The signs and symptoms of a failing forklift battery include:

  • Reduced runtime
  • Difficulty holding a charge
  • Swelling or bulging
  • Leaking
  • Corrosion

5. What are the steps involved in troubleshooting a forklift?

The steps involved in troubleshooting a forklift include:

  • Inspect the battery
  • Check the hydraulic system
  • Inspect the electrical system
  • Check the powertrain
  • Look for any obvious damage or leaks

7. What are the Preventive Maintenance tasks that are required for Forklift?

  • Daily Checks:
  • Check fluid levels (oil, coolant, brake fluid)
  • Inspect tires for wear and tear
  • Check for any leaks
  • Monthly Checks:
  • Inspect the battery and terminals
  • Check the hydraulic system for leaks
  • Inspect the electrical system for any loose connections or damage
  • Quarterly Checks:
  • Lubricate all moving parts
  • Inspect the forks for damage
  • Check the mast for any damage or wear
  • Yearly Checks:
  • Have the forklift inspected by a qualified technician

Key Job Responsibilities

A Forklift Technician is responsible for maintaining, repairing, and servicing forklifts. Some of their core responsibilities may include:

1. Inspection and Maintenance

Inspect, troubleshoot, and perform regular maintenance on forklifts, including preventive maintenance and repairs.

  • Inspect forklifts for any damage, leaks, or wear and tear.
  • Perform routine maintenance tasks such as changing oil, filters, and spark plugs.

2. Repair and Troubleshooting

Diagnose and repair faulty forklifts, including m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ic systems.

  • Identify and fix problems with the forklift’s engine, transmission, brakes, and other components.
  • Troubleshoot electrical problems and repair wiring, fuses, and batteries.

3. Safety and Compliance

Ensure that forklifts meet safety standards and regulations.

  • Inspect forklifts for safety hazards and potential risks.
  • Adhere to safety protocols and follow company guidelines for forklift operation and maintenance.

4. Communication and Reporting

Communicate with operators, supervisors, and other staff regarding forklift maintenance and repairs.

  • Provide updates on the status of repairs and maintenance.
  • Maintain accurate records of all maintenance and repair work.
